Abstract
Objective— Whereas estradiol prevents fatty streak deposit in immunocompetent apoE−/− or LDLr−/− mice, it is totally ineffective in immunodeficient mice, underlining the key role of immunoinflammat... The role of several cytokines involved in the atheromatous process was evaluated in the protective effect of estradiol on fatty streak constitution.
